Check for fire hazards
As you examine your valves, give its environments a twice. Check the location for fire risks, especially if you utilize a gas-powered water heater.
Initially, check for flammable products like fuel, gas tanks, and various other heat-generating home appliances. Next, look for little bits of paper and timber, consisting of garbage. Do not throw away your trash close to your hot water heater equipment.
You would certainly do well to maintain any type of clothes far from your water heater. Need to a fire begin, these materials will certainly facilitate its spread. That claimed, your laundry line ought to not be close to your water heater.
Always preserve appropriate ventilation
If your hot water heater isn't correctly vented, it'll lead fumes right into your residence. This might trigger respiratory system issues as well as offer you cough or an allergy.
A great vent should deal with up or have an upright slant, leading the smoke far from the family. If your vent does not follow this style, it may be an installment mistake.
You need a plumber's aid to repair poor hot water heater ventilation.
Show your family members how to switch off the hot water heater
During this trip, show your family members exactly how to turn off the heating unit, specifically if it is a gas heater. They ought to additionally understand when to turn it off. As an example, if there is a gas leak, if the water stress drops as well low, or if the hot water heater is overheating. You ought to additionally switch off your hot water heater when you'll be away for a few days, and when the container is vacant.
Check your Pressure and also Temperature Shutoffs
Your water heater's temperature and stress valves control the temperature and also pressure within the hot water heater storage tank. These shutoffs will prevent an explosion if your container obtains too warm or if the stress surpasses secure levels.
However, these security tools provide no caution when they go bad. You can verify your shutoff's effectiveness by hanging on to the valve's bar. If it is in good condition, water needs to drain. If no water spurts or only a flow is released, rush as well as obtain your valves fixed.

Constantly predetermined the optimum temperature
Warm water burns at home prevail. You can avoid mishaps, save power as well as respect the atmosphere just by presetting your hot water heater's optimum temperature. The most practical hot water temperature level is 120F. Water at this temperature level is safe for adults, kids, and also the senior.

TIPS FOR MAKING SURE YOUR WATER HEATER HAS A LONG LIFE
Flush the Water Heater Yearly
Sediment can build up over time in a water heater, shortening its lifespan. To prevent this, you should flush your water heater at least once per year. Flushing will help to remove any sediment that has built up and improve the efficiency of your water heater.
Install a Water Softener
If you live in an area with hard water, it's especially important to install a water softener. Hard water can cause sediment to build up more quickly in your gas water heater, so this will help to extend its life. A softener is also beneficial for your appliances, plumbing, and skin!
Turn Down the Temperature
The higher the temperature of your water heater, the shorter its lifespan will be. If you turn down the temperature to around 120 degrees Fahrenheit, you can increase the life of your water heater. Lowered settings are also more energy-efficient, so you'll save money on your gas bill each month.
Get Annual Maintenance
It's important to get annual maintenance for your water heater to help extend its life. A professional can check for any issues and make sure the gas line is properly hooked up. They can also flush the unit and check the anode rod to prevent corrosion.
Consider a Tankless Water Heater
If you're in the market for a new water heater, you might want to consider a tankless unit. Tankless water heaters have a much longer life expectancy than gas water heaters, so this is a good option if you're looking for longevity. They're also more energy-efficient, so you'll save money on your gas bill each month.
